Converti file XPS in PDF

Introduzione ad Aspose.PDF per Java

Aspose.PDF per Java è una libreria robusta e versatile che consente agli sviluppatori di lavorare con file PDF nelle applicazioni Java. Fornisce un’ampia gamma di funzionalità per creare, manipolare e convertire documenti PDF. In questa guida ci concentreremo sulle sue capacità di convertire file XPS in PDF.

Prerequisiti

Prima di immergerci nel processo di conversione, dovrai configurare il tuo ambiente di sviluppo. Assicurati di avere quanto segue:

  • Kit di sviluppo Java (JDK)
  • Ambiente di sviluppo integrato (IDE) come Eclipse o IntelliJ IDEA
  • Aspose.PDF per la libreria Java. Puoi scaricarlo daQui.

Impostazione del progetto

Prima di poter utilizzare Aspose.PDF per Java, dobbiamo impostare un progetto Java. Segui questi passi:

  • Crea un nuovo progetto Java nell’IDE scelto.
  • Aggiungi la libreria Aspose.PDF per Java al classpath del tuo progetto.

Conversione di XPS in PDF

Ora che il nostro progetto è impostato, entriamo nel processo di conversione. Ecco un semplice snippet di codice per convertire un file XPS in un file PDF:

// Carica il documento XPS
com.aspose.pdf.Document pdfDocument = new com.aspose.pdf.Document("input.xps");

// Salva il documento come PDF
pdfDocument.save("output.pdf");

Questo frammento di codice carica un documento XPS e lo salva come file PDF. Assicurati di sostituire “input.xps” con il percorso del file XPS e “output.pdf” con il nome del file PDF desiderato.

Personalizzazione della conversione

Aspose.PDF per Java fornisce varie opzioni per personalizzare il processo di conversione. Puoi controllare aspetti come le dimensioni della pagina, i margini e la compressione delle immagini. Fare riferimento alla documentazione per informazioni dettagliate sulle opzioni di personalizzazione.

Gestione degli errori e delle eccezioni

Quando si lavora con qualsiasi API, è essenziale gestire gli errori e le eccezioni con garbo. Aspose.PDF per Java può generare eccezioni durante il processo di conversione. Assicurati di implementare la gestione degli errori per garantire che la tua applicazione si comporti in modo affidabile.

Conclusione

In questa guida, abbiamo esplorato come convertire file XPS in PDF utilizzando Aspose.PDF per Java. Abbiamo iniziato introducendo Aspose.PDF per Java e configurando il nostro ambiente di sviluppo. Successivamente, abbiamo trattato il processo di conversione, le opzioni di personalizzazione e l’importanza della gestione degli errori. Con questa conoscenza, puoi convertire in modo efficiente i file XPS in PDF e migliorare le tue capacità di gestione dei documenti.

Domande frequenti

Come installo Aspose.PDF per Java?

Per installare Aspose.PDF per Java, scaricare la libreria daQui e aggiungilo al classpath del tuo progetto Java.

Posso convertire più file XPS in PDF in una volta sola?

Sì, puoi convertire in batch più file XPS in PDF utilizzando Aspose.PDF per Java. Basta scorrere i file XPS e applicare il codice di conversione a ciascuno di essi.

Esistono requisiti di licenza per l’utilizzo di Aspose.PDF per Java?

Sì, Aspose.PDF per Java è una libreria commerciale e hai bisogno di una licenza valida per utilizzarla nei tuoi progetti. Fare riferimento al sito Web di Aspose per i dettagli sulla licenza.

Aspose.PDF per Java supporta altri formati di documenti?

Sì, Aspose.PDF per Java supporta un’ampia gamma di formati di documenti, inclusi PDF, XPS, HTML e altri. Puoi usarlo per varie attività relative ai documenti nelle tue applicazioni Java.

Aspose.PDF per Java è adatto per l’elaborazione di documenti su larga scala?

Sì, Aspose.PDF per Java è progettato per gestire in modo efficiente l’elaborazione di documenti su larga scala. È una scelta affidabile per le applicazioni che richiedono operazioni estese relative ai PDF.